===Ditto Item Duplication Method by Buretsu===
Someone, known as "Buretsu", told me how to duplicate items using Ditto and
another Pokemon that knows the move "Thief" in a Double Battle.
His method:
1) Enter a Double Battle in your game.
2) Send out a Ditto with no item and a Pokemon with the item you want to
duplicate.
3) Have Ditto use Transform on the Pokemon with the item.
4) Switch the Pokemon that was stolen from with a Pokemon that can use Thief.
5) Use Thief on your own Ditto.
6) Win the battle.
Now the player obviously has two of that item. Thank you very much Buretsu!

=- 1) Finding Darkrai -=
=---------------------------------=

To access Darkrai, from where you should now be standing, and using the
Poketch's built-in Step Counter, walk 146 steps to the east. After that, walk
254 steps south, for a total of 400 steps.

If you feel you've messed up, you can either attempt to fly from where you are
to the game's other areas or retrace your steps if that does not work. The next
part is what can mess some people up very easily, as you will have to be
unusually still for a certain amount of time.

Now, use the Explorer Kit to go underground. This will cause you to save. When
you go underground, DON'T MOVE! Simply resurface. Guess where you are? You're
at New Moon Island! The place looks a little messed up, but don't worry about
that. Maneuver yourself west around the glitchy visuals for a short distance,
or look at your Map Key Item to help clear it up, then afterwards travel north
into the woods. Floating right before you is the rare Pokemon Darkrai!

Common statistics:
National Pokedex entry number: 491
Height: 4'11", or 1.5 meters
Weight: 111.3 lb., or 50.6 kilograms
Gender Ratio: (Genderless)
Base Happiness: 0
Species: Darkness Pokemon
Evolves into: Not Applicable
Evolves from: Not Applicable

Battling statistics:
Type: Dark (It's the very first pure Dark-type legendary Pokemon.)
Ability: Bad Dreams (Constantly deducts 1/16 of a sleeping Pokemon's HP)
Level found: 40
Catch Rate: 3/255 (The higher, the better; unfortunately for you this time)

I would like to congratulate you for having the rare opportunity to somewhat-
legitimately fight this Pokemon, and for most likely capturing it. You will not
be able to fly away from New Moon Island, so simply take the boat on that
island to the mainland.

=- 2) Finding Sheimi/Shaymin -=
=---------------------------------=

Sheimi/Shaymin is also acquired in the exact same way, but it's in a different
location. It is easier, when you start all over again, to reset your Poketch's
pedometer, as you can very easily get lost. You shouldn't have to needlessly
lose time, because again, this is a very easy glitch. After you wind up once
more in the void outside the door of that same room, walk 200 steps east.
Afterwards, walk 363 steps south, totaling to 563 steps taken. After that, walk
722 steps east, totaling to 1285 steps. From where you stand, walk 19 steps
west, for a total of 1304 steps.

Don't think you can shorten the 722 steps east by 19 to reach the same place--
trust me, it won't work. Make sure you go 722 steps east, and only then take 19
steps west. It is important that you follow directions for your safety. Again,
go underground with your Explorer Kit, and without moving, immediately
resurface. Look at your Map Key Item to help take care of the visual
glitchiness you are probably experiencing. You're now below the "Flower
Paradise" with Sheimi/Shaymin straight ahead of you.


===Faster Method by leebui===
Another person, known as "leebui", has given me directions as to how to get to
where Sheimi/Shaymin is, but in a much faster and simpler way. From right
outside that Elite Four door, walk 903 steps east. After that, walk south 363
steps, for only 1266 steps. That's 38 steps shorter, and two steps less! All
you do after this is go underground with the kit and resurface--you'll know
what comes next. Anyway, thank you very much leebui!
===-----------------------===

Common statistics:
National Pokedex entry number: 492
Height: 0'8", or 0.2 meters
Weight: 4.6 lb., or 2.1 kilograms
Gender Ratio: (Genderless)
Base Happiness: 100
Species: Gratitude Pokemon
Evolves into: Not Applicable
Evolves from: Not Applicable

Battling statistics:
Type: Grass (And it's the very first pure Grass-type legendary Pokemon, too!)
Ability: Natural Cure (Every time this Pokemon is withdrawn from battle, all
malignant statuses are automatically cured, which of course won't affect
your battle with it.)
Level found: 30
Catch Rate: 45/255 (The higher, the better; this instance is in your favor.)

This fight will be a pushover. However, I still suggest that you bring with you
as many Ultra Balls, Great Balls, and Pokeballs that you think you'll need. You
don't want to risk more than you need to by saving at the "Flower Paradise"
unless you've checked beforehand that you have that option. Once you're done
with either capturing or killing it (if you have beaten the game, Sheimi/
Shaymin won't give you any problems), you can fly away at your earliest
convenience. If you can't, know that that sometimes can happen in some Japanese
games, so turn off your game and try it again.

I would like to congratulate you on successfully and legitimately capturing
either of these Pokemon. I'm sure it turned out to be fun and easy. Either
that, or at least much easier compared to the less rare and much tougher other
legendary hunts. However, there is one more way you can safely make good use of
this glitch, and that is by skipping the Elite Four.
